Why manufacturers should prepare now
Moving from one-dimensional barcodes to 2D carriers affects packaging, product data, printing, quality controls, retailer readiness, and digital destinations. The longest lead-time work is often data ownership and system integration rather than QR-code artwork.
What the 2027 ambition means—and does not mean
The global retail ambition is for point-of-sale systems to be capable of reading and processing defined GS1-compliant 2D barcodes by the end of 2027, alongside existing linear barcodes. Adoption is progressive and will vary by market, retailer, scanner, product category, and implementation mode.
The date does not mean every linear barcode disappears or every product must immediately carry only one 2D barcode. During the transition, many products will use both a linear barcode and a 2D barcode until scanning and processing capability is sufficiently widespread. Manufacturers should validate current requirements with their trading partners and the latest GS1 guidance.
The four readiness workstreams
Identifier and packaging readiness
Determine which GS1 identifiers and packaging levels must be represented and where dynamic data such as lot, batch, or expiration information is required.
Data and system readiness
Confirm that ERP, PIM, manufacturing, quality, and supply-chain systems can supply accurate product and production data at the required granularity.
Resolver and experience readiness
Define what happens after a scan, which domain owns the identity, which resources are discoverable, and how experiences change by context.
Operational readiness
Test printing, verification, retailer acceptance, support processes, monitoring, and fallback behavior before broad rollout.
A cross-functional readiness checklist
- Identifiers: confirm GTIN allocation, packaging levels, and when lot, batch, serial, or expiration data is needed.
- Data: identify authoritative ERP, PIM, manufacturing, quality, and supply-chain sources.
- Packaging: plan artwork, placement, quiet zones, human-readable text, and dual-marking transition needs.
- Printing and verification: test production-line printers, data syntax, symbol quality, and verification processes.
- Retail and POS: validate scanner, host-system, and trading-partner processing for the intended data and modes.
- Digital experience: decide which domain, product URI, resolver, fallback page, and typed resources will operate after the scan.
- Operations: establish monitoring, support, incident response, ownership, and governance for a long-lived product endpoint.

Choose a focused first pilot
Start with a product family that has stable identifiers, known data owners, measurable scan or service value, and manageable packaging change cycles. Use the pilot to validate data quality, resolution rules, operating ownership, and customer experience before scaling.
